Prep Time: 25 Minutes Cook Time: 25 Minutes |
Ready In: 50 Minutes Servings: 6 |
|
I seen these made on TV they looked SOOooo good, also a very easy side dish. The recipe is courtsy /food Ingredients:
3/4 cup flour |
3/4 cup cornmeal |
1/2 teaspoon baking powder |
1/2 teaspoon baking soda |
1 teaspoon salt |
1 teaspoon sugar |
1 1/4 cups buttermilk |
1 egg |
1/4 cup half-and-half cream |
2 tablespoons melted butter |
3 -4 minced green onions |
1/2 cup sour cream |
1 teaspoon cayenne |
1/2 cup chopped yellow onion |
1 cup corn (canned or frozen) |
olive oil (for frying) |
Directions:
1. Saute, the 1/2 cup chopped yellow onions,add the 1 cup of corn and saute until transparent, sit aside. 2. In a large bowl mix Flour, cornmeal, baking powder, soda, salt and sugar together. 3. Whisk together buttermilk,egg,half & half,and melted butter:Add to the dry ingredients and whisk until smooth. 4. Add Onions and corn to batter; Heat a nonstick skillet and ladle 2-ounces for each cake, Fry until browned turn and cooked other side until browned, serve. |
